c# - 使用 LinqToExcel 拉取整个 excel 行

标签 c# linq-to-excel

我正在尝试使用 linq to excel 从 excel 文件中提取整行值。我有所有的列名(有 104 个不同的列名),现在我只需要获取与每个标题关联的一行值。我想做的只是提取整个第二行的值,但我还没有想出解决办法。

有谁知道只拉一行的方法吗?或者我是否需要以不同的方式处理这个问题并通过标题名称提取单个值。

谢谢。

最佳答案

使用 LinqToExcel.Row 类 ( Documentation )

var excel = new ExcelQueryFactory("excelFileName");
var firstRow = excel.Worksheet().First();
var companyName = firstRow["CompanyName"];

关于c# - 使用 LinqToExcel 拉取整个 excel 行,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21684773/

相关文章:

c# - Windows 7 64 位和 Office 64 位上的 LinqToExcel

c# - C# 中的字符串格式化以获得相同的间距

c# - 打印斐波那契数达 15,000 C#

c# - 从c#中的excel单元格读取公式计算值

c# - 来自 CSV 文件的 Linq-To-Excel,缺少小数点分隔符

c# - 检索最后一列在 excel 中具有值

c# - 如何将 List<model> 从 MVC4 中的 View 传递到 Controller ?

C# - 如何从数据表中获取标题行并将其垂直排列在一列中?

c# - 如何在 C# 中运行 Windows bash

c# - 如何验证IQueryable <T>集合中项目的错误?